Child custody is a very important issue, especially if the couple has children. The court will consider the best interests of the child when deciding who will have custody. Factors such as the child's emotional well-being, the parents' ability to provide care, and the child's wishes (if they are old enough) will be taken into account. There are two types of custody: physical custody and legal custody. Physical custody determines where the child will live, while legal custody determines who has the right to make important decisions about the child's life, such as education and healthcare. Often, the court will grant joint legal custody to both parents, even if one parent has primary physical custody.

Spousal support, or alimony, is financial support that one spouse may be required to pay to the other after the divorce. This is usually awarded if one spouse is financially dependent on the other. The amount and duration of spousal support will depend on factors such as the length of the marriage, the earning capacity of each spouse, and the standard of living during the marriage. In some cases, spousal support may be awarded temporarily to allow one spouse to become self-sufficient. In other cases, it may be awarded for a longer period of time, especially if the marriage was long-term and one spouse is unable to earn a sufficient income.

Division of marital assets, or gono-gini, is another crucial aspect of a divorce. Marital assets are assets that were acquired during the marriage. This can include property, savings, investments, and other valuables. In Indonesia, marital assets are generally divided equally between the husband and wife. However, there may be exceptions to this rule, depending on the specific circumstances of the case. For example, if one spouse brought significant assets into the marriage, the court may consider this when dividing the assets. The process of dividing marital assets can be complex and often requires the assistance of legal professionals.

Divorce Process in Indonesia: What You Need to Know

Understanding the divorce process in Indonesia is important so we know what stages need to be passed. Generally, the divorce process begins with filing a lawsuit at the Religious Court (for Muslims) or the District Court (for non-Muslims). The lawsuit must include a clear statement of the reasons for the divorce and the demands being made.

After the lawsuit is filed, the court will summon both parties for a mediation session. Mediation is an attempt to reconcile the husband and wife. A mediator will facilitate the discussion and try to find a solution that is acceptable to both parties. If mediation is successful, the lawsuit can be withdrawn, and the marriage can be saved. However, if mediation fails, the divorce process will continue.

The next stage is the trial. During the trial, both parties will have the opportunity to present evidence and witnesses to support their claims. The judge will hear the evidence and make a decision based on the applicable laws. The trial may involve several hearings, depending on the complexity of the case. Issues such as child custody, spousal support, and division of marital assets will be discussed and decided during the trial.

Once the judge has made a decision, a divorce decree will be issued. This decree officially ends the marriage. The decree will also specify the terms of the divorce, such as who has custody of the children, how marital assets will be divided, and whether spousal support will be paid. Both parties are legally bound to comply with the terms of the divorce decree. If either party fails to comply, the other party can take legal action to enforce the decree.
